Hide unsightly screws and nail holes on your furniture with these 96 self-adhesive wood grain screw cap covers. Each sticker is 15mm wide and designed to blend seamlessly with wood surfaces, giving your desks, cabinets, and drawers a clean, finished look. The peel-and-stick application makes it easy to cover imperfections in seconds.

These screw cap stickers are made from durable non-woven fabric material that resists wear, heat, and moisture. They protect exposed bolts from dust, UV light, and water, which helps prevent rust over time. Whether you are building new furniture or refreshing old pieces, these covers add a polished touch without the need for tools or glue.

Each sheet includes 96 round stickers, giving you plenty of spares for multiple projects. The neutral wood tone complements a wide range of furniture styles, from modern desks to classic cabinets. Use them on shelves, tables, chairs, or any surface where screws or nail heads are visible.

Applying the stickers is simple. Just peel off the backing and press firmly over the screw or nail head. The adhesive holds securely on clean, dry surfaces and stays in place for long-lasting results. This is an affordable way to upgrade the appearance of your furniture without spending time on sanding or painting.

Questions and Answers

Question: Will these stickers stick well to painted or varnished wood?

Answer: Yes, they stick best to clean, dry, and smooth surfaces. Wipe the area with a dry cloth before applying for the strongest hold.

Question: Can I remove them later without damaging the furniture?

Answer: Yes, you can peel them off gently. If the adhesive leaves a residue, use a small amount of rubbing alcohol to clean it.

Question: Are these stickers waterproof?

Answer: They are water-resistant and protect screws from moisture, but they are not fully waterproof. Avoid soaking them in water for long periods.

Question: How many stickers come in one pack?

Answer: You get 96 stickers on one sheet, which is enough for most furniture projects.

Question: What size screw heads do these covers fit?

Answer: They fit standard screw and nail heads up to 14 mm / 0.55 in wide. The sticker itself is 15 mm / 0.59 in diameter.
